John Marin (1870-1953)
Pertaining to the Sea, Cape Split, Maine
signed and dated 'Marin 40' (lower right)
watercolor, crayon and pencil on paper laid down on board
15½ x 20¾ in. (39.3 x 52.7 cm.)
Provenance
The artist.
Estate of the above.
Dr. and Mrs. Herbert Koteen, acquired from the above, circa 1965.
By descent to the present owner.
Literature
The Waddington Galleries, John Marin (1870-1953): Retrospective Exhibition of Watercolours, exhibition catalogue, London, 1963, n.p., no. 35, illustrated.
S. Reich, John Marin: A Stylistic Analysis and Catalogue Raisonné, vol. 2, Tucson, Arizona, 1970, p. 709, no. 40.26.
Exhibited
London, The Waddington Galleries, John Marin (1870-1953): Retrospective Exhibition of Watercolours, October 3-26, 1963, no. 35.
Los Angeles, The Los Angeles County Museum of Art, and elsewhere, John Marin, 1870-1953, July 7-August 30, 1970, no. 108.
